/* All */
body,ul,ol,li,p,h1,h2,h3,h4,h5,h6,form,fieldset,table,td,img,div{margin:0;padding:0;border:0;}
body{background:#EFEFEF; color:#000;font-size:12px;font-family:"ËÎÌå";}
ul,ol{list-style-type:none;}
select,input,img,select{vertical-align:middle;}
a{text-decoration:none;color:#2B2B2B;}
a:visited{color:#000;}
a:hover{color:#c00; text-decoration:underline;}
a:actived{color:#00; text-decoration:underline;}
.clearit{clear:both;}
.left{float:left;}
.right{float:right;}
p{line-height:22px; padding:10px; font-size:14px;}
.fb{font-weight:bold;}
.f14{font-size:14px;}
.indent2em{text-indent:2em;}
.border1px{border:1px solid #ccc;}
.blank8 {height:8px;font-size:1px; clear:both}
.blank10 {height:10px;font-size:1px; clear:both}
a.more{color:#990000;}
a:hover.more {color:#333; text-decoration:none;}
.red{color:#990000;}
/*Top*/
#MiniPublicTopTab{width:100%;height:50px;text-align:center;background:url(top.gif) #fff repeat-x;}
#MiniPublicTopTab a img{border:0; padding:0;}
#MiniPublicTop{width:910px;margin:0 auto;font-family:"ËÎÌå";font-size:12px;color:#000;height:33px;line-height:12px;clear:both;} 
#MiniPublicTop a.mLink{color:#828282;text-decoration:none;}
#MiniPublicTop a.mLink:hover{color:red;}
#MiniPublicTop #miniLogo{float:left;background:#fff;} 
#MiniPublicTop #miniLogo img{border:0;height:33px;} 
#MiniPublicTop #miniLink{float:right;padding:12px 8px 0 0;}
#MiniPublicTop #miniLink span{padding:0 10px 0 5px;background:url(line.gif) no-repeat right top;}
#MiniPublicTop #miniLink span.mEnd{background:none;}


ul.csc-menu li {text-decoration: none; font-size: 14px; line-height:24px; }
ul.csc-menu li a{background:url(pfeil.gif) left 3px no-repeat;padding-left: 20px; }
ul.csc-menu li a:hover{text-decoration:underline; color:#E2001A;}

/* page */
#page{width:960px;margin:0 auto; background:#fff; padding:0 10px;}
#banner{margin-bottom:10px; background:url(line.jpg) repeat-x center bottom; width:960px; height:192px;}
.contantA{width:960px; margin:0 auto; min-height:355px; overflow:hidden;}
.contantA .left{background:url(a_left.jpg) no-repeat; width:570px; height:308px; padding-left:20px; padding-top:47px;}
.right{width:355px; background:#F5F5F1; border-bottom:2px solid #EAEAEA;}
.right h2{background:#009F96; padding:5px; font-size:14px; font-weight:bold; color:#FFFFFF;}
.contantA .right h2{background:url(h2_rb.jpg) repeat-y; padding:5px; font-size:14px; font-weight:bold; color:#FFFFFF; width:355px;}

.contantB h2, .contantD h2, .contantE h2, .contantF h2, .contantG h2, .contantH h2, .contantI h2{background:url(h2_b.jpg) repeat-y; width:960px; height:35px; line-height:35px; text-indent:1em; font-size:14px; color:#FFFFFF;}

.contantC .left{background:#F5F5F1; border-bottom:2px solid #EAEAEA; width:655px;}
.contantC .right{width:290px;}
.contantC .left h2{background:#009F96; padding:5px; font-size:14px; font-weight:bold; color:#FFFFFF;}

.contantD, .contantE, .contantF, .contantG, .contantH, .contantI{background:#F5F5F1; border-bottom:2px solid #EAEAEA; padding-bottom:10px;}

.contantG{background:url(year.jpg) no-repeat 0 20px; width:960px; height:650px; position:relative;}
.box1{position:absolute; top:50px; left:30px; width:260px;}
.box2{position:absolute; top:305px; left:30px; width:260px;}
.box3{position:absolute; top:480px; left:350px; width:260px;}
.box4{position:absolute; top:275px; left:350px; width:260px;}
.box5{position:absolute; top:50px; left:350px; width:260px;}
.box6{position:absolute; top:50px; left:680px; width:260px;}
.box7{position:absolute; top:280px; left:680px; width:260px;}
.box8{position:absolute; top:260px; left:680px; width:260px;}
.box9{position:absolute; top:530px; left:680px; width:260px; text-align:center;}




.contantG h3{font-size:24px; color:#FFFFFF; padding-bottom:10px;}
.contantG h4{font-size:40px; color:#FFFFFF;}
.contantG li{color:#FFFFFF; font-size:12px; background:url(list.png) no-repeat left 5px; padding-left:15px; line-height:22px; font-size:12px;}
.contantG li a{color:#FFFFFF;}
.contantG li a:hover{color:#CB5E26; text-decoration:none;}


.bg_c{ border:5px solid #E9E9E9;}
.b{border:5px solid #E9E9E9;}
.c{border:5px solid #CB5E26;}



.boxgrid{ width:240px; height:240px; float:left; background:#CB5E26;  overflow: hidden; position: relative; }
.boxgrid img{position: absolute; top: 0; left: 0; border: 0; }
.boxgrid p{padding:10px; color:#fff; font-weight:bold; font:14px; }





#featured {width: 635px; position:relative; height:280px; overflow:hidden;}
#featured .word {width: 625px; padding:5px; left:0; bottom: 0px; position:absolute; z-index:10; color: #fff; background:#009F96;}
#featured .word h3 {font-size:13px; line-height:20px; margin:0; padding:0; }
#featured .ui-els-hide{display:none;}
#featured .word p{margin:0; padding:0; line-height:20px;}
#thumbs {width: 635px; list-style-type:none; height: 28px}

#thumbs li {display: inline; float: left; width: 32px; margin-right: 4px;}
#thumbs ul {margin-top:9px;}
#thumbs li.last_img{margin-right:4px;}
#thumbs li.first {margin:0 10px 0pt 15px; width: 20px; cursor: pointer; height: 13px;}
#thumbs li.last {margin: 0 12px 0pt 8px; width: 20px; cursor: pointer; height: 13px;}
#thumbs li a {display: block; font-size: 0px; width: 30px;}
#thumbs li a:hover {}
#thumbs li a.current {}
#thumbs li.first img { border:0;}
#thumbs li.last img{border:0;}
